Pinnochio 1940
Research into Pinnochio and make notes on the Plot of the film and also its production.
What was the plot/story about?
Pinnochio tells the story of a carpenter, who wishes for his wooden puppet to become a real
boy. The wish is granted by a fairy. For the remainder of the story we follow the puppet
Pinnochio and Jiminy Cricket, who acts as pinnochio's conscience. Jiminy is not greatly
successful with this task so subsequently we observe the trouble and misfortune the duo
face.
How was the animation produced?
Based on the 1883 italian childrens novel the idea for Pinnochio started in 1937, when
Disney was producing Snow White. Due to the huge success of Snow White, Walt Disney
wanted more famous voices for Pinocchio, which marked the first time an animated film
had used celebrities as voice actors. During production a character model department was
formed by the story artist. This department was responsible for creating maquettes (three-
dimensional clay models of the characters in the film.) The artists filmed a variety of the
maquettes on a miniature set using stop motion animation.
Then, each frame of the animation was transferred onto animation cels. The cels were then
painted on the back and overlaid on top of background images Rather than tracing over the
images; which could have created unnatural movement, the animators decided to use
footage of actors playing the scenes in a pantomime, as a guide by studying human
movement and then incorporating some poses into the animation
